For the first time since 2010, three drivers go into the final F1 race with a chance of lifting the title following a season full of nail-biting drama and unpredictable twists.
McLaren’s Norris has a 12-point lead in the standings and need only finish on the podium to secure his maiden title – the first for Great Britain since Sir Lewis Hamilton in 2020.
He starts second on the grid at Yas Marina, but Verstappen has pole position, with the Red Bull star aiming to equal Michael Schumacher’s record of five consecutive title wins.
Piastri starts from third on the grid and led the championship for so much of the year but now needs a small miracle to overcome the 16-point deficit to teammate Norris.
